Lennox Clarke Jailed Six Years for Drug Offences After Fleeing UK
Lennox Clarke, a 33-year-old former British boxing champion, has been sentenced to six years and four months in prison for supplying cocaine to a known dealer, Ben Goff, after evading capture by fleeing to Ireland, Thailand, and Mexico. Clarke, who had a prior conviction for supplying Class B drugs in 2012, met Goff at least 12 times before police arrested Goff based on reports of suspicious drug activity in Cheltenham. Following Goff's arrest, Clarke went on the run, initially staying in local hotels before traveling internationally. Gloucestershire Police linked Clarke to Goff's drug dealings after observing their clandestine meetings. The court emphasized that Clarke had failed to learn from his past convictions, and police hope his sentencing will encourage community members to report drug-related concerns. Clarke will serve 317 days less in custody for time spent on curfew.
